将属性从 DropzoneArea 传递到 Dropzone
Passing properties from DropzoneArea to Dropzone
我正在使用 DropzoneArea
:
import { DropzoneArea } from 'material-ui-dropzone';
基于react-dropzone
。
Dropzone
来自:
import Dropzone from 'react-dropzone'
包含某些道具,DropzoneArea
未公开但 Dropzone
可用
比如disabled
。
我有几个问题:
当我创建 DropzoneArea
组件时,有没有办法将其标记为禁用?
有没有办法传递 Dropzone
的原始属性
这是我尝试解决的一个原始问题,可能解决方案不是最好的,还有其他选择:
当用户将文件上传到 DropzoneArea 时,我可以通过 onChange
处理程序将其发送到服务器。我想在服务器处理文件时禁用整个组件,直到我们收到响应。
DropzoneArea 有 属性 dropzoneProps
,这是一个正在传递(作为道具)到 Dropzone 的对象:
<DropzoneArea
dropzoneProps={ { disabled: true} }
...
/>
我正在使用 DropzoneArea
:
import { DropzoneArea } from 'material-ui-dropzone';
基于react-dropzone
。
Dropzone
来自:
import Dropzone from 'react-dropzone'
包含某些道具,DropzoneArea
未公开但 Dropzone
比如disabled
。
我有几个问题:
当我创建 DropzoneArea
组件时,有没有办法将其标记为禁用?
有没有办法传递 Dropzone
这是我尝试解决的一个原始问题,可能解决方案不是最好的,还有其他选择:
当用户将文件上传到 DropzoneArea 时,我可以通过 onChange
处理程序将其发送到服务器。我想在服务器处理文件时禁用整个组件,直到我们收到响应。
DropzoneArea 有 属性 dropzoneProps
,这是一个正在传递(作为道具)到 Dropzone 的对象:
<DropzoneArea
dropzoneProps={ { disabled: true} }
...
/>